The Effect of Different Macronutrients on Gastrointestinal Hormone Secretion After Gastric Bypass Operation

Details and patient eligibility

About

The purpose of this study is to determine the type of macronutrient (carbohydrate, lipid or protein) that most potently stimulates the endogen secretion of different gut hormones (primary outcome = Glucagon-Like peptide-1) in gastric bypass operated patients. The study also includes a comparison of the secretion of gut hormones after oral intake of lipid with or without a pancreatic lipase inhibitor.

Inclusion and exclusion criteria

RYGB Patients:

Inclusion Criteria:

  • Underwent RYGB surgery more than 18 months earlier, weight stabile (+/- 5 kg during 1 month)

Exclusion Criteria:

  • Inadequate thyroid substitution, undergoing treatment with drugs known to interact with Orlistat (such as cyclosporine, anticoagulating agents, amiodarone, amlodipine and epileptics), where pausing the treatment with these is not an option. Type 1 or 2 diabetes mellitus now or prior to RYGB operation. Serious heart or respiratory illness. Haemoglobin levels below 6,5 mM.

Healthy control subjects:

Inclusion Criteria:

  • Have not underwent bariatric surgery.

Exclusion Criteria:

  • Inadequate thyroid substitution, undergoing treatment with drugs known to interact with Orlistat (such as cyclosporine, anticoagulating agents, amiodarone, amlodipine and epileptics), where pausing the treatment with these is not an option. Type 1 or 2 diabetes mellitus now or prior. Serious heart or respiratory illness. Haemoglobin levels below 6,5 mM.

Trial design

18 participants in 2 patient groups

10 Roux-en-Y gastric bypass patients
Description:
Isocaloric amounts of specific macronutrients is mixed with 4 g vegetable bouillon and tested against each others ability to induce GLP-1 secretion. The mealtest takes place at 4 different days with 3-14 days separation.
Treatment:
Other: Mealtest: High carbohydrate 200 kcal 200 ml liquid meal consumed during 10 minutes
Other: Mealtest: High protein 200 kcal 200 ml liquid meal consumed during 10 minutes
Other: Mealtest: High fat 200 kcal 200 ml liquid meal consumed during 10 minutes
Other: Mealtest: High fat 200 kcal 200 ml liquid meal with pancreatic lipase inhibitor consumed during 10 minutes
